Shsat for 9th graders
WebIt is estimated that 30,000 NYC 8 th graders take the SHSAT each November. The 3-hour test is the only requirement for admission to one of New York City’s nine specialized public schools. WebJul 12, 2024 · It is difficult for a 10th graders to be accepted to a NYC high school. Is the 9th grade SHSAT harder? The 9th grade test is more advanced than the 8th grade test in some areas. The 9th grade test may include questions on basic math, which is not covered on the 8th grade test. What is a good SHSAT score? 9th Grade SHSAT different from the 8th grade SHSAT. It is more competitive than the 8th grade SHSAT since there are a lot less spots available in the schools. As a result, you’ll need to aim for a higher score on the 9th grade test than the 8th grade test.
